Multi Cancer Early Detection Market Overview
The Multi-Cancer Early Detection (MCED) market is dedicated to the creation and commercialisation of new diagnostic tests intended to identify several forms of cancer in their early stages using a single blood test or other readily available biospecimen. These tests are meant to detect cancer signals, such as circulating tumour DNA (ctDNA), protein biomarkers, or other cancer-related analytes, usually before symptoms appear and when the disease is more easily treatable. The promise of MCED tests is that they can test for a broad spectrum of cancers at one time, overcoming the shortfalls of today's single-cancer screening approaches, which have limited penetration or adherence.
This new market promises to change cancer screening by providing an overarching and convenient strategy for early detection. If MCED tests catch cancers at the earlier stages, they may ensure better treatment for patients, minimised healthcare expenses during late-stage disease diagnosis, and eventually, elevated survival rates across different types of cancers. For the creation of these technologies, advanced genomic and proteomic research, machine-learning algorithms for sensing signals, and extensive clinical evaluation studies to determine their accuracy as well as medical usefulness are considered.

Driving Forces: What's Propelling the Multi Cancer Early Detection Industry
The multi-cancer early detection market is driven by a number of primary drivers. Firstly, rising global cancer incidence and the push for earlier detection to enhance cure rates are leading factors. Growing incidence rates alongside an ageing global population in India and globally add to the requirements for efficient multiple cancer early detection strategies. MCED testing provides the hope of a fuller screening strategy in contrast to isolated single-cancer screenings, providing a solution for an unmet need.
Finally, advances across liquid biopsy, next-generation sequencing (NGS), and artificial intelligence (AI) are of vital importance to the drivers of MCED progress. These technology developments allow increasingly accurate detection of tiny cancer cues in blood with greater precision, as well as the capacity for processing enormous levels of genomic and proteomic information. The evolution of more sensitive and specific biomarkers, combined with advanced analytical instrumentation, is making MCED tests an increasingly feasible and promising option for early detection of cancer in the Indian health system and elsewhere.

Key Challenges Facing the Multi Cancer Early Detection Market in 2025
The market for multi-cancer early detection (MCED) is heavily challenged and is far from wide-scale implementation. Substantial costs of novel diagnostic tests – like liquid biopsies and genome sequencing – inhibit availability, particularly in low-income and developing countries, where insurance coverage and reimbursement opportunities are frequently poor. Bureaucratic barriers equally hamper market expansion since novel MCED technologies need to undergo large-scale clinical trials and validation prior to approval, resulting in delayed market entry and higher costs for developers.
Other obstacles involve low levels of awareness among patients and healthcare providers, low rates of screening compliance, and anxieties regarding overdiagnosis, test sensitivity, and false positives, which may undermine confidence in these technologies. Furthermore, disparities in the distribution of healthcare infrastructure and workforce heterogeneity, together with unequal access for marginalised groups, compound these issues and may further exacerbate existing gaps in health outcomes. These problems will need to be addressed through collaborative efforts between education, policy, and technology to make MCED tests both effective and accessible.
